Centis is an Americanized version of the Italian Surname Centi(Ch en tē).

[edit] Derivation

The name derives from centi, the Latin centum meaning hundred. When Italian immigrant Valentino Centi reached America, the "S" was added to the Centi Surname in order to make it appear more American.
